NBA, NBPA Won’t Lower Minimum Age For Draft As Part Of Next CBANBA, NBPA Won’t Lower Minimum Age For Draft As Part Of Next CBA

The NBA and NBPA have tabled the possibility of lowering the minimum age to enter the draft as part of its next collective bargaining agreement, which will mean the “one-and-done” rule will continue.

The league wanted to eliminate the rule, but the players wanted to ensure veteran players would be taken care of as part of the change.

NBA owners and executives were largely indifferent or fully against returning to high school gymnasiums to evaluate players, and even less enthusiastic about that idea without concessions from the NBPA on providing increased access to pre-draft player medical information and increased participation in several elements of the draft combine.

Blazers Plan To Re-Sign Jerami Grant; Have Shown Interest In Deandre AytonBlazers Plan To Re-Sign Jerami Grant; Have Shown Interest In Deandre Ayton

The Portland Trail Blazers fully intend to build their roster around Damian Lillard. That includes retaining a key free agent and trying to add outside talent.

Reports are that Portland plans to re-sign Grant, as part of their efforts to build around Lillard. Grant averaged 20.5 points with the Blazers last season, while shooting 47.5% overall and 40.1% on three-pointers.

The Trail Blazers have also had interest in trading for Deandre Ayton of the Phoenix Suns in the past. It’s unclear if acquiring Ayton could be a part of a deal that sees Portland move on from other players. The Blazers are considering trading Anfernee Simons and the third overall pick in the 2023 NBA Draft.
